If, following on from the above tip, you still have a few unwanted notes, then look for and edit 'double notes' in your sequence (where a note has been triggered twice at the same pitch in rapid succession). As well as the notes you do want, therefore, any unintended vibrations (commonly caused by fretting or pickhand movements) will also be translated into some sort of MIDI information. While quantising can help overcome trigger delays on lower notes, if you are trying to emulate an instrument being strummed, it can also remove the slight delays between notes within a chord that create the impression of strumming.
